Technical Analysis

At its current price of $10.31, FERA is trading roughly midway between its identified near-term support level of $9.79 and resistance level of $10.83. The $9.79 support level has been tested multiple times in recent sessions, with consistent buying interest emerging each time the price approached that threshold, suggesting a baseline of demand for the stock at that price point. The $10.83 resistance level has capped upward moves on several occasions in the past month, as sellers have stepped in to limit gains above that level, indicating a concentration of supply near that price. RSI readings for FERA are currently in the neutral range, showing neither extreme overbought nor oversold conditions, suggesting limited near-term momentum in either direction. Shorter-term moving averages are aligned close to the current trading price, while longer-term moving averages sit near the $9.79 support level, potentially acting as a secondary price floor in the event of a near-term pullback. Volume during tests of both support and resistance has been roughly average, indicating no strong conviction from either bullish or bearish market participants at these levels as of this month. Outlook

FERA’s near-term price action will likely be driven by a mix of technical positioning and broader sector trends in the coming weeks. A test of the $10.83 resistance level on above-average volume could potentially signal a shift in bullish sentiment, which might lead to a breakout from the current trading range, though there is no certainty of this outcome. Conversely, a break below the $9.79 support level could trigger technical stop losses below that threshold, possibly leading to increased selling pressure and further near-term price weakness. Market participants are also likely monitoring for any announcements from Fifth Era Acquisition Corp I regarding potential acquisition targets, as any such updates could lead to increased volatility and a move outside of the current trading range, independent of technical factors. Broader shifts in risk appetite for SPACs and small-cap equities, driven by upcoming macroeconomic news releases, could also drive flows into or out of FERA in the near term.
